Introduction to Honey Mylar Bags
Honey Mylar Pouches are pouches made with multiple layers of strong barrier materials, typically foil laminate plastics, to form a barrier against moisture, air, and light. Its use is mainly to protect the inside honey while keeping the outside clean and free from odor.
Most pouches can be sealed with heat or zip lock seals and custom-printed with images, logos, or flavor information, making it a great pack for other brands of honey products and CBD-infused honey.

Are They Smell-Proof?
Yes. The smell-proof quality of Mylar pouch packaging for CBD honey is one of the many reasons for its high standing. Honey has a fragrance distinctive to itself, and products with CBD in them often have an earthy aroma. This would easily replace cheap plastic or paper pouches.
With a properly sealed Mylar bag, the layers stop the scent from escaping. This is useful for:
- Shipping products without drawing unwanted attention
- Selling in stores where scents might mix
- Keeping your storage area clean and odor-free
So, for both regular and CBD honey products, smell-proof bags make a big difference.

Are They Reusable Or Eco-Friendly?
Most Mylar bags are for single use; however, some can be reused, especially those with zip locks. While not all types of Mylar are recyclable, many packaging companies are offering eco-friendly alternatives with biodegradable inner linings or recyclable surface prints.
